import { socksDispatcher } from 'fetch-socks';
import { HttpsProxyAgent } from 'https-proxy-agent';
import { SocksProxyAgent } from 'socks-proxy-agent';
import { ProxyAgent } from 'undici';
type Proxy = {
host: string;
password?: string;
port: string;
protocol: string;
username?: string;
};
function selectProxyAgent(proxyUrl: string): HttpsProxyAgent<string> | SocksProxyAgent {
const url = new URL(proxyUrl);
// NOTE: The following constants are not used in the function but are defined for clarity.
// When a proxy URL is used to build the URL object, the protocol returned by procotol's property contains a `:` at
// the end so, we add the protocol constants without the `:` to avoid confusion.
const PROXY_HTTP_PROTOCOL = 'http:';
const PROXY_SOCKS_PROTOCOL = 'socks:';
const PROXY_SOCKS5_PROTOCOL = 'socks5:';
switch (url.protocol) {
case PROXY_HTTP_PROTOCOL:
return new HttpsProxyAgent(url);
case PROXY_SOCKS_PROTOCOL:
case PROXY_SOCKS5_PROTOCOL: {
let urlSocks = '';
if (url.username && url.password) {
urlSocks = `socks://${url.username}:${url.password}@${url.hostname}:${url.port}`;
} else {
urlSocks = `socks://${url.hostname}:${url.port}`;
}
return new SocksProxyAgent(urlSocks);
}
default:
throw new Error(`Unsupported proxy protocol: ${url.protocol}`);
}
}
export function makeProxyAgent(proxy: Proxy | string): HttpsProxyAgent<string> | SocksProxyAgent {
if (typeof proxy === 'string') {
return selectProxyAgent(proxy);
}
const { host, password, port, protocol, username } = proxy;
let proxyUrl = `${protocol}://${host}:${port}`;
if (username && password) {
proxyUrl = `${protocol}://${username}:${password}@${host}:${port}`;
}
return selectProxyAgent(proxyUrl);
}
export function makeProxyAgentUndici(proxy: Proxy | string): ProxyAgent {
let proxyUrl: string;
let protocol: string;
if (typeof proxy === 'string') {
const url = new URL(proxy);
protocol = url.protocol.replace(':', '');
proxyUrl = proxy;
} else {
const { host, password, port, protocol: proto, username } = proxy;
protocol = (proto || 'http').replace(':', '');
if (protocol === 'socks') {
protocol = 'socks5';
}
const auth = username && password ? `${username}:${password}@` : '';
proxyUrl = `${protocol}://${auth}${host}:${port}`;
}
protocol = protocol.toLowerCase();
const PROXY_HTTP_PROTOCOL = 'http';
const PROXY_HTTPS_PROTOCOL = 'https';
const PROXY_SOCKS4_PROTOCOL = 'socks4';
const PROXY_SOCKS5_PROTOCOL = 'socks5';
switch (protocol) {
case PROXY_HTTP_PROTOCOL:
case PROXY_HTTPS_PROTOCOL:
return new ProxyAgent(proxyUrl);
case PROXY_SOCKS4_PROTOCOL:
case PROXY_SOCKS5_PROTOCOL: {
let type: 4 | 5 = 5;
if (PROXY_SOCKS4_PROTOCOL === protocol) type = 4;
const url = new URL(proxyUrl);
return socksDispatcher({
type: type,
host: url.hostname,
port: Number(url.port),
userId: url.username || undefined,
password: url.password || undefined,
});
}
default:
throw new Error(`Unsupported proxy protocol: ${protocol}`);
}
}
